Default BTR stage 2 cam

Hey guys , I previously sold my old car which had ported and milled 241 heads with a lunati 220/224 cam in an automatic trans and have now moved onto a M6. This time I have opted for a BTR stage 2 (227/234) camshaft. I didn't want to go the stage 3 as I like to keep a bit of more low to mid range power rather than top end. Heads still stock at this stage. Has anyone else got this cam in a ls1 ? Was it a good choice cam ?

Default Update

Just an update. I had the BTR stage 2 cam installed in my ls1 along with hardened pushrods and the BTR platinum spring kit.
The cam has fantastic driveablity. A great sounding cam with a nice lope. Highly recommend this camshaft for a daily driver.

Was installed in an Australian Holden Commodore VY SS , 6 speed manual , 3.46 gears.

I Had 1 5/8" Tri-Y headers, 200 cell 2.5" hi flow metal cats, twin 2.5" cat back system (incl 2 centre mufflers and rear resonator) and an over the radiator style air intake installed at the same time as cam. (has Standard 241 heads, ls6 intake etc).

After dyno tune, it resulted in a gain of 111 rwhp.

A great gain for cam with Exhaust, air intake and tune !!
